9:56Now PlayingElizabeth Warren told Democrats what they needed to hear; "show spine" once in a while and fight for the American people. She's 100% correct; however, while she preaches to her party and tells them to stand up for what's right, she has remained suspiciously silent on the construction of the Dakota Access Pipeline and hasn't condemned the violence being used against the Standing Rock Sioux tribe and water protecters that are trying to stop it until very recently. Please, Elizabeth, lead by example.
